Transaction 12bb35e641541ae40619a7bf60c538cff821312453b59eddcbcbd9409985eca0
1 Input
1 Output
-
12bb35e641541ae40619a7bf60c538cff821312453b59eddcbcbd9409985eca0:0
- value
- 5909931
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1296d2dffaaad3e1ac210329c19244b6fbf0be4c OP_EQUALVERIFY OP_CHECKSIG
- address
- 12hHqsRnC8YxJULyatLt5uzmBRYXUiAsAF